What skin reactions do people report with Aleve?

Naproxen, the active ingredient in Aleve, can trigger rashes, hives, or increased sun sensitivity in some users. These effects are listed on the drug label and appear in post-marketing reports.

How soon do skin changes appear?

Reactions often start within days to a few weeks after beginning the medication, though timing varies by individual.

Why does naproxen affect skin?

The drug blocks COX enzymes that help regulate inflammation. In sensitive people this interference can also promote immune or photosensitive responses on the skin.

What should you do if you see changes?

Stop the medication and contact your prescriber if a rash spreads, blisters form, or you develop swelling or breathing difficulty. Early medical review helps rule out serious reactions.

Can you switch to another pain reliever?

Many patients move to acetaminophen or a different NSAID under medical guidance when naproxen causes skin issues.

How does Aleve compare with ibuprofen on skin reactions?

Both drugs carry similar warnings for rash and photosensitivity, though individual responses differ and no head-to-head study shows one is clearly safer for skin.
